The only two sides with perfect records go head to head as both Liverpool and Arsenal look to make it three wins from three.
Liverpool have had a busy few weeks. Despite kicking off the season with a defeat in the Community Shield, Jurgen Klopp’s side went on to beat Norwich on the opening day of the Premier League season.
They then travelled to Istanbul where a win on penalties over Chelsea saw them lift the UEFA Super Cup. After winning their first silverware of the season, the Reds then managed to overcome the short turnaround and beat Southampton 2-1 at St. Mary’s.
Arsenal’s fortnight has been a lot quieter. A moderate 1-0 win over Newcastle set the gunners up and running in this new Premier League season.
Then a 2-1 win over Burnley at the Emirates made it two wins from two for Unai Emery’s side.
